Nachos were created in the '40s by Ignacio "Nacho" Anaya, the maître d' of a Mexican restaurant, who layered chips, cheese and jalapeño peppers as a makeshift canapé for unexpected guests. As Nacho proved, you don't need a recipe—it's all about a crunchy base, bite-size toppings and finger-licking sauce. Speducci is an Italian traditional meal originating from the Aruzzo region of Italy. Traditionally, Speducci is made with lamb meat cut into small chunks and cubed for inserting into wooden skewers. However, you can choose any type of meat (or vegetable) to build your own unique Speducci, just remember to marinate your choice meat and vegetables overnight for best results.
